Here’s Wrecker #2 probably coming in for a landing obscured by the smoky haze of the underhive. Wrecker 2 recently joined the wreckers, having just completed building and testing his jump pack (it worked 3 times without blowing up thus passing the test). Only having a stub gun and knife Wrecker 2 knows he has to get close to his opponent/prey/foe to do quick significant damage.

The Orlocks are a very age-friendly gang. Anyone who’s any good with a gun or a knife is welcome. The key phrase being ‘any good’. Ganger 8 is considered a ‘juve’ amongst the gang because he’s relatively lightly armed. This grizzled bald old coot has obviously been around the hive a few times! Juve indeed!

Running up with his autopistol at the ready Ganger 7 is a stalwart member of the gang. Eager for a scrap and with the scars to prove it 7 has been a part of Gaius Gunners’ for years. Whether helping protect gang territory from other gangs or providing protection to Ash Road caravans he’s been in the thick of the gang’s activities.

Here’s ganger 6 sporting a leather trenchcoat and dark green tunic. Armed with a sawn-off shotgun and stub gun Ganger six sidles slyly into combat peppering his foes with scattershot from his shotgun saving his stub gun for follow up killshots.

And here’s Ganger 4 sporting an autogun with a merry twinkle in his eye. Ganger 4 has been around a while, cheering up fellow gang members with his shouts of “Hey! Not so close!” or “not me you idiots!! I’m on YOUR side!!” which almost always catches out an enemy fighter who’ll pause before attacking Ganger 4. That pause is not a pause that refreshes. It usually becomes a permanent pause for the enemy fighter.

Gangers come and go, really good weaponry you’ve got to hang onto. Harlo the harpoon launcher has passed through many hands over the years. Just as Spike the harpoon has passed through many enemies through those same years.

Allegedly Spike and Harlo have been together for centuries an indomitable pair piercing their enemies and dragging their enemies back to their dooms (as though being impaled by Spike wasn’t pretty dooming to begin with).

Ganger #12 (name to be earned later) is a jolly Orlock running around with an autopistol and combat knife. Ganger #12 likes to fight and so far has survived all of his fights. He wants to fight a millisaur because he thinks it would be cool. That’s what you get with a ginger ganger.

Drusus stepped into the arms master’s full servo harness after the previous wearer didn’t survive a Goliath attack. That was over a year ago and now Drusus and the harness move and act as one. With his enhanced cyber-mastiff Growler circling around him, ever-vigilant for any lurking threats Drusus will often punch a hole in an opposing gang’s gun line. Or he can be found rolling up an enemy’s flank with his mighty arc hammer. Growler always watching his back.
